An Affair to Remember 187 viewsThe Great Community Picnic on August 3 brought 345 residents out to the Munro Preserve in Mattapoisett to enjoy a late afternoon gathering hosted by the Mattapoisett Land Trust and the Historical Society. Along with great food and great wine, guests also arranged some great table centerpieces for their tables. Photos by Jean Perry

Fall Family Fun Fest187 viewsThe Mattapoisett Lions Club hosted another Fall Family Fun Fest on Saturday, October 21 at Shipyard Park in Mattapoisett, featuring games like Corn Hole and Pin the Nose of the Pumpkin, as well as hayrides, refreshments, and goodies for the kids. Photos by Glenn C. Silva

Mattapoisett’s Veterans Day Ceremony187 viewsMattapoisett’s Florence Eastman American Legion Post 280 hosted Veterans Day observations at Old Hammondtown School on Friday, November 10 to a standing room only crowd. Guest speaker Dr. James Hickey, a retired U.S. Navy commander, gave an inspirational talk on how one person can make a large impact on society. Photos by Marilou Newell
